** The kitchen remodeling market in Brisbane, CA, is characterized by high demand and a competitive landscape of skilled contractors. Due to Brisbane's proximity to San Francisco and its mix of older homes and modern townhouses, homeowners typically seek high-quality, space-efficient remodels that maximize property value. * **Average Quality:** The market standard is high. Homeowners expect professional design, premium materials (e.g., quartz countertops, soft-close cabinetry), and finishes that align with Bay Area aesthetics. There is a strong preference for contractors who can offer integrated services, including design, plumbing, and electrical. * **Competition Level:** Competition is strong but segmented. There are large, showroom-based companies (like Reico), high-end custom builders (like KBC), and a larger number of smaller, highly-specialized local contractors and craftspeople (like Pico Builders). Reputation and word-of-mouth are critical for success in this local market. * **Typical Pricing:** Kitchen remodeling in the Brisbane area is a significant investment, reflecting Bay Area labor and material costs. A mid-range full kitchen remodel typically starts in the **$50,000 - $80,000** range, while high-end, custom projects with layout changes and premium appliances can easily exceed **$100,000**. It is essential for homeowners to obtain multiple detailed quotes and verify licensing (CSLB) and insurance before proceeding.

For a full remodel in Brisbane, homeowners should budget between $35,000 to $85,000+, with high-end projects exceeding $100,000. Regional costs in the San Francisco Bay Area are typically 15-25% above national averages due to high labor and material expenses. The final cost depends heavily on the scope, quality of materials (like quartz or natural stone countertops popular locally), and whether you're altering the kitchen's layout, which requires more skilled labor and potential structural work.
A typical full kitchen remodel in Brisbane takes 8 to 14 weeks from planning to completion. While Brisbane's mild Mediterranean climate allows for year-round work, scheduling is crucial. The local construction industry is very busy, so booking a reputable contractor 2-4 months in advance is common. It's advisable to avoid starting right before major holidays, as material deliveries and subcontractor availability can slow down.
Most kitchen remodels in Brisbane require a building permit from the City of Brisbane's Community Development Department, especially for electrical, plumbing, or structural changes. You must also comply with California's strict Title 24 energy codes, which affect lighting and appliance choices. Working with a licensed local contractor who is familiar with the specific requirements of San Mateo County and Brisbane's planning department is essential to avoid costly delays or violations.
Prioritize contractors who are licensed, insured, and have a strong portfolio of completed projects specifically in Brisbane and nearby Bay Area communities. Verify their license with the CSLB (Contractors State License Board) and ask for local references. A reliable Brisbane-area contractor will understand local soil conditions (like expansive clay), hillside building considerations, and have established relationships with inspectors, which helps streamline the permitting process.
Many Brisbane homes, particularly those with views of San Bruno Mountain or the Bay, benefit from designs that enhance indoor-outdoor living. This includes using durable, low-maintenance materials that handle our mild climate and installing large doors or windows to connect the kitchen to patios or decks. Given the proximity to the Bay, selecting finishes resistant to mild moisture and opting for good ventilation to manage occasional coastal fog are also practical local considerations.
